Vexler Licensing Dispute — Manager Summary

Negotiations with Quillbrook Systems over the Ardent Suite license remain unresolved. Their counsel disputes our renewal terms for the Hallowfen region. Sales leads should avoid committing to Ardent-dependent deliverables until further notice. Escalation sits with Marta Ferrow in legal. Keep customer messaging neutral, and treat the plan note below as strictly confidential.

management briefing: Only 33 of the 205 pilot accounts renewed Kasath, so a churn review is set for October 17. Weniusek Logistics is in early talks to buy Holethax Freight for about $345.6 million.

Subject: Memtrace cut-over complete

Team,

Cut-over to Memtrace v2 for GPU memory profiling finished last night. Old v1 agents are disabled; any tickets referencing v1 dashboards should be closed as resolved-by-migration. Sampling overhead is now under 2% and allocation traces include kernel names. Known gap: profiles older than 30 days were not migrated. Point customers at the v2 docs for setup questions. For reference when troubleshooting, the agent now runs with the following configuration.

settings of bagaf-bawip:
[aldax]
port = 5000
region = south-4
host = aldax.brasklabs.corp
team = brivan
timeout_ms = 2000
retries = 2

TICKET-4471: Queue-depth autoscaler on Brindlewave staging is pointed at the prod metrics broker — oops. Scaling decisions are lagging ~4 min because auth keeps failing against the wrong endpoint. Fix is to repoint BRINDLE_METRICS_HOST to staging and rotate the broker credential. For the security review: the corrected env file needs exactly one secret line, shown below.

env line for yahaf-kageg: VAULT_KEY5=978f5